@charset "utf-8";
/* CSS Document */

/* 全局公共样式的设定 */
body,ul,ol,li,p,h1,h2,h3,h4,h5,h6,form,fieldset,table,td,img,div,dl,dt,dd{margin:0;padding:0;border:0;}
body{ background-color:#fff; color:#666; font-size:12px; font-family:Arial, Helvetica, sans-serif'宋体';}
html,body{ -webkit-text-size-adjust:none;}
ul,li,dl{list-style-type:none;}
input{vertical-align:middle;}
h1,h2,h3,h4,h5,h6 {font-size:12px; font-weight:normal;}
input,button,textarea,select{font:100% Arial,'宋体';}

/* 默认全局样式超链接样式 */
a{color: #666; text-decoration:none;}/* 链接基本样式 */
a:hover {color: #222; text-decoration:none;}/* 链接移上时的样式 */


/* 其它常用样式的定义 */
.left{ float: left;}
.right{ float: right;}
.clear{ clear: both;}
.noBorder{border:none;	}


/*首页*/
.top_bg{ width:100%; height:100px; margin:0 auto; background:url(../images/top_bg.gif) top center repeat-x;}

.top{ width:1000px; height:100px; margin:0 auto;Z-index:99; position:relative;}
.top_left{ width:320px; height:83px; padding-top:17px; float:left;}
.top_right{ width:660px; height:100px; float:right;}
.search{ width:150px; height:35px; padding-top:17px;float:right;text-align:right;}
/*顶部导航样式*/
.kuang{width:150px; height:23px; line-height:23px; background:none; color:#4e4e4e; padding-left:22px; border:none;}

.menu{ width:660px; height:30px;}




.cen{ width:980px; height:401px; margin:0 auto;}
.cen1{ width:964px; height:164px; padding-top:22px; padding-left:16px; background:url(../images/cen_bg.jpg) bottom no-repeat;}
.cen1_1{ width:250px; height:136px; float:left; border-right:1px solid #e8e8e8;}
.cen1_1 h3{ width:190px; height:32px;}
.cen1_1 dt{ width:85px; height:82px; padding-top:3px; float:left;}
.cen1_1 dd{ width:145px; height:70px; line-height:22px; float:left;}

.cen1_2{ width:241px; height:136px; padding-left:24px; float:left; border-right:1px solid #e8e8e8;}
.cen1_2 h3{ width:190px; height:32px;}
.cen1_2 ul{ height:81px;}
.cen1_2 li{ width:210px; background:url(../images/index_jiant.jpg) left center no-repeat; padding-left:13px; float:left; line-height:22px;}

.cen1_3{ width:184px; height:146px; padding-left:24px; padding-right:25px; float:left; background:url(../images/index_zc.jpg)  125px 90px no-repeat; border-right:1px solid #e8e8e8; line-height:22px;}
.cen1_3 ul{ height:81px;}
.cen1_3 h3{ width:190px; height:32px;}

.cen1_4{ width:180px; height:146px; padding-left:24px; float:left;}
.cen1_4 ul{ height:81px;}
.cen1_4 h3{ width:190px; height:32px;}

.cen2{ width:980px; height:162px; padding-top:20px;}
.cen2_1{ width:216px; height:163px; padding-left:10px; float:left;}
.cen2_1 span{ width:210px; height:17px; padding-top:20px; display:block;}
.cen2_2{ width:216px; height:163px; padding-left:34px; float:left;}
.cen2_2 span{ width:210px; height:17px; padding-top:20px; display:block;}
.cen2_3{ width:216px; height:163px; padding-left:34px; float:left;}
.cen2_3 span{ width:210px; height:17px; padding-top:20px; display:block;}
.cen2_4{ width:216px; height:163px; padding-left:34px; float:left;}
.cen2_4 span{ width:210px; height:17px; padding-top:20px; display:block;}


.foot_top{ width:100%; height:auto!important; height:227px; min-height:227px; background:url(../images/index_foot_bg.jpg) top repeat-x;}

.foot_top_cen{ width:980px;  height:auto!important; height:227px; min-height:227px; padding-top:25px; margin:0 auto;}

.foot_top1{ width:130px; height:auto; margin-left:28px; display:inline; float:left; }
.foot_top1 h3{ width:56px; height:20px; padding-left:9px; border-bottom:1px solid #ccc; background:url(../images/index_foot1.jpg) left center no-repeat; color:#333333; font-weight:bold; margin-bottom:5px; display:block;}
.foot_top1 li{ width:106px; height:24px; line-height:22px; background:url(../images/index_foot2.jpg) left center no-repeat; padding-left:9px; display:block;}


.foot_bottom{ width:100%; height:45px; background:#fb6a01;}
.foot_bottom1{ width:980px; height:40px; margin:0 auto; color:#888888;line-height:40px;}
.foot_bottom1 span{ line-height:40px; float:right;}


/*about*/
.about_banner_bg{ width:100%; height:282px; background:url(../images/about_banner.jpg) top center no-repeat;}
.about_banner{ width:980px; height:282px; margin:0 auto;}

.about_cen{ width:980px; height:auto; margin:0 auto; padding-bottom:30px;}
.about_cen_left{ width:221px; height:auto; float:left;}
.about_left1{ width:221px; height:auto; padding-bottom:30px;}
.about_left1 h3{ width:221px; height:81px;}
.about_left1 li{ width:221px; height:33px; line-height:33px; font-family:"微软雅黑";}
.about_left1 li a{width:190px; height:33px; padding-left:25px; display:block; background:url(../images/about_left3.jpg) no-repeat;}
.about_left1 li a:hover{width:197px; height:33px; padding-left:24px; display:block; background:url(../images/about_left4.jpg) no-repeat; color:#fff;}
.about_left1 .aboutdh{width:137px; height:33px; padding-left:84px; display:block; background:url(../images/about_left4.jpg) no-repeat; color:#fff;}

.about_left2{ width:221px; height:103px;}
.about_right{ width:717px; float:right;}
.about_right_tit{ width:717px; height:33px; padding-top:28px; font-family:"微软雅黑"; background:url(../images/about_right3.jpg) bottom repeat-x; float:left; display:block;}
.about_right_tit dl{ }
.about_right_tit dt{ width:300px; padding-left:20px; height:27px; float:left; background:url(../images/about_right1.jpg) left 2px no-repeat;}
.about_right_tit dd{ float:right; text-align:right; background:url(../images/about_right2.jpg) left center no-repeat; padding-left:15px; font-family:"宋体"; font-size:12px; color:#666;}
.about_right_tit dt span{ width:100px;font-weight:bold; font-size:16px; color:#000;}

.about_nr{ width:717px; height:auto; line-height:32px; padding-top:20px;}
.about_nr h3{ color:#5fa31c; font-size:20px; font-family:"微软雅黑"; line-height:44px;}
.about_nr h4{ color:#303030; font-size:14px; margin-bottom:10px;font-family:"微软雅黑"; }


/*contact*/

.contact_nr{ width:717px; height:auto; line-height:32px; padding-top:20px;}
.contact_nr h3{ width:717px; height:184px; display:block;}

.map_nr{ width:717px; height:auto; line-height:32px; padding-top:20px;}
.map_nr p{ border-bottom:1px solid #CCC; margin-bottom:10px;}
.map_nr span{ width:717px; height:24px; display:block; font-family:"微软雅黑"; font-size:14px; color:#ff0000;}

.contact_banner_bg{ width:100%; height:282px; background:url(../images/contact_banner.jpg) top center no-repeat;}
.contact_banner{ width:980px; height:282px; margin:0 auto;}


/*fwzc*/
.fwzc_banner_bg{ width:100%; height:282px; background:url(../images/fwzc_banner.jpg) top center no-repeat;}
.fwzc_banner{ width:980px; height:282px; margin:0 auto;}

.fwzc_nr{ width:717px; height:auto; line-height:32px;}

.fwzc_nr ul{ padding:10px 10px 0 20px;}
.fwzc_nr li{ width:673px; height:32px; line-height:32px; background:url(../images/fwzc3.jpg) left center no-repeat; border-bottom:1px dashed #CCC; padding-left:15px;}
.fwzc_nr li span{ float:right; color:#999;}
.fy{ width:673px; padding-left:20px; padding-top:10px;}


/*qysl*/
.qysl_banner_bg{ width:100%; height:282px; background:url(../images/qysl_banner.jpg) top center no-repeat;}
.qysl_banner{ width:980px; height:282px; margin:0 auto;}

.qysl_nr{ width:717px; height:auto; line-height:32px; padding-top:20px;}
.qysl_nr h3{ color:#5fa31c; font-size:12px; font-family:"微软雅黑"; line-height:24px; margin-bottom:20px;}
.qysl_nr li{ width:180px; height:180px; background:url(../images/qysl2.jpg) top no-repeat; padding:4px 4px 0 4px; float:left; margin-left:35px; display:inline;}
.qysl_nr li span{ width:180px; text-align:center; line-height:22px; margin-top:20px; display:block; font-family:"微软雅黑";}


/*hyyy*/
.hyyy_banner_bg{ width:100%; height:282px; background:url(../images/hyyy_banner.jpg) top center no-repeat;}
.hyyy_banner{ width:980px; height:282px; margin:0 auto;}

.hyyy_nr{ width:717px; height:auto; line-height:32px; padding-top:20px;}
.hyyy_nr h3{ width:657px; height:92px; padding:0 30px;  color:#5fa31c; font-size:12px; font-family:"微软雅黑"; line-height:24px; margin-bottom:20px;border-bottom:1px solid #ccc;  background:url(../images/hyyy2.jpg) 10px 8px no-repeat;display:block;}

.hyyy_nr h3 span{ font-family:"宋体"; color:#666; line-height:18px; margin-top:8px; display:block;}

.hyyy_nr li{ width:180px; height:180px; background:url(../images/qysl2.jpg) top no-repeat; padding:4px 4px 0 4px; float:left; margin-left:35px; display:inline;}
.hyyy_nr li span{ width:180px; text-align:center; line-height:22px; margin-top:20px; display:block; font-family:"微软雅黑";}


/*news*/
.news_banner_bg{ width:980px; height:239px; margin-left:auto;margin-right:auto;background:url(../images/news.jpg) top center no-repeat;}
.news_banner{ width:980px; height:239px; margin:0 auto;}


/*pro*/
.pro_banner_bg{ width:980px; height:282px; margin-left:auto;margin-right:auto;background:url(../images/pro_banner.jpg) top center no-repeat;}
.pro_banner{ width:980px; height:282px; margin:0 auto;}

.pro_nr{ width:717px; height:auto; line-height:32px; }
.pro_nr dl{ width:355px; height:171px; border-bottom:1px solid #ccc; display:block; float:left; margin-top:25px;}
.pro_nr dt{ width:164px; height:146px; background:url(../images/pro2.jpg) left top no-repeat; padding:2px 0 0 2px; float:left; display:block;}
.pro_nr dd{ width:170px; height:146px; float:left;display:block; line-height:24px;}
.pro_nr dd h3{ font-family:"微软雅黑"; color:#000000; margin-bottom:5px;}
.pro_nr dd p{ padding-top:10px;}

.proshow_nr{ width:717px; height:auto; line-height:32px; }

.proshow_cp{ width:717px; height:auto; padding-top:20px;}
.proshow_cp dt{ width:356px; height:391px; float:left; display:block;}
.proshow_cp dt img{ padding:1px; border:1px solid #ccc;}
.proshow_cp dd{ width:355px; height:auto; float:left; font-family:"微软雅黑"; line-height:26px; display:block;}
.proshow_cp dd h3{ width:355px; height:65px; background:url(../images/pro5.jpg) repeat-x; font-size:14px; font-family:"微软雅黑"; color:#333; padding-top:16px; margin-bottom:10px;}

.proshow_2{ width:699px; height:auto; line-height:24px; padding-bottom:20px;}
.proshow_2 h3{ width:699px; height:38px;}

.proshow_3{ width:699px; height:auto; line-height:24px; padding-bottom:20px;}
.proshow_3 h3{ width:699px; height:38px;}

.proshow_4{ width:699px; height:115px; background:url(../images/pro8.jpg) top no-repeat; display:block; margin-top:5px;}


.index_pro {
	Z-INDEX: 10;
	position:absolute;
	PADDING-BOTTOM: 0px;
	PADDING-LEFT: 39px;
	WIDTH: 620px;
	PADDING-RIGHT: 0px;
	HEIGHT: 115px;
	PADDING-TOP: 5px;
}
.index_pro .left {
	POSITION: absolute;
	WIDTH: 19px;
	BACKGROUND-POSITION: 0px -2085px;
	HEIGHT: 38px;
	background:url(../images/cen15.jpg) no-repeat;
	CURSOR: pointer;
	TOP: 42px;
	LEFT: 10px
}
.index_pro .right {
	POSITION: absolute;
	WIDTH: 19px;
	BACKGROUND-POSITION: -11px -2085px;
	HEIGHT: 38px;
	CURSOR: pointer;
	RIGHT: -30px;
	TOP: 42px;

}
.index_pro .left a { width:20px; height:28px; }
.index_pro .left:hover { width:20px; height:28px;}
.index_pro .right:hover {BACKGROUND-POSITION: -11px -2111px}
.wrap {POSITION: relative; WIDTH: 620px; FLOAT: left; HEIGHT: 100px; OVERFLOW: hidden}
.wrap UL { position:absolute;WIDTH: 30000px; OVERFLOW: hidden}
.wrap UL LI {PADDING-BOTTOM: 0px; WIDTH:93px;  DISPLAY: inline; padding-right:12px; FLOAT: left; HEIGHT: 140px; PADDING-TOP: 7px;}
.wrap UL LI span{ width:151px; height:20px; display:block; text-align:center; font-family:"微软雅黑"; color:#000; margin-top:5px;}

.wrap A { TEXT-ALIGN: center;  LINE-HEIGHT: 16px; MARGIN: 0px; DISPLAY: block; FLOAT: none;}
.wrap A:hover {}
.wrapper .recommend {PADDING-BOTTOM: 30px}





